Working Conditions:
Medical assistants in aesthetics typically work in medical clinics, dermatology offices, plastic surgery centers, or medspas. They may need to work evenings or weekends to accommodate patient appointments. The role may involve prolonged periods of standing and occasional exposure to patients with infectious conditions.
A medical assistant in aesthetics plays a vital role in ensuring a positive patient experience and the safe delivery of aesthetic treatments. They support healthcare providers in delivering desired cosmetic outcomes while maintaining high standards of patient care and safety.
